Directions

Kitchen View

Step 1

<p>In saucepan, combine meat, onion, bouillon and water. Bring to boil, lower heat and simmer until very tender (about 1½ hours). Add more water as necessary to keep meat covered. Allow meat to cool in broth. When cool enough to handle, shred meat. Reserve 1 cup of broth.</p>

Step 2

<p>In meantime, puree onion, red pepper and garlic in food processor.</p>

Step 3

<p>In skillet heat oil on medium high. Add shredded meat and lightly brown. Add pureed vegetables, tomato sauce, Sazon, oregano, Adobo and reserved broth. Bring to boil, lower heat and simmer until mixture dries about 20 minutes.</p>

Step 4

<p>Arrange meat, black beans, rice and plantain on platter and serve.</p>
